Overview

The 3-star Cortijo Los Monteros Benalup-Casas Viejas hotel is located about 10 minutes' drive from the performing arts theater "Teatro municipal" and offers guided tour service for a comfortable travel experience. Guests will enjoy Wi-Fi in the rooms and an outdoor pool on site.

Location

This Benalup-Casas Viejas hotel is about 41 miles from Jerez airport and approximately 10 minutes by car from such cultural venues as Centro De Interpretacion History Museum. Guests can visit places of worship such as parroquia de nuestra senora del socorro Parish, situated around a 10-minute drive from the Cortijo Los Monteros Benalup-Casas Viejas. There is Espacio Conmemorativo Casas Viejas 1933 Museum within a 10-minute drive of the guest house.

Rooms

Cortijo Los Monteros hotel features 20 air-conditioned rooms, some of which comprise a patio and a balcony. Bathrooms, fitted with a separate toilet and a shower, also provide guests with bath sheets and towels.

Eat & Drink

This Benalup-Casas Viejas property offers on-site breakfast in the restaurant.

Leisure & Business

The Benalup-Casas Viejas hotel includes a seasonal outdoor pool and a sun deck available for an additional charge. Relax in an outdoor swimming pool and a solarium or enjoy hiking and horse riding available on site.

    I recently stayed at a charming old-fashioned hunting lodge in a large rambling estate. The property had a rustic feel with chickens wandering around and geese in the adjacent paddock. The pool was perfect for the hot Spanish weather. The staff, especially Cristina, were welcoming and pleasant. The menu at the restaurant was inventive, featuring game dishes. The nearby towns of Medina Sedonia, Conil, and Vejer offered plenty of history and beautiful architecture. I loved being close to nature and enjoyed my stay at Cortijo Los Monteros.
